Oyez! Oyez! Warriors all,pray heed the words of His Grace, Duke Badouin!
His Grace, Duke Badouin as the Warlord and Legatus Legionis for theNorth
in the name of the King is calling a gathering of the Northern
Army for a Grand War Muster that will take place on May 31, 2008 on the
grounds of Christ the King Church, Baltimore, MD. Sponsored by the
Barony of Bright Hills. Organized by Haus Wulfshaven.
The site will open at 8:00 AM with fighting starting at 10:00 AM and
going until 4:00 PM with a break for lunch (day board will be provided).
The site closes at 5:00 PM.
The plans include Combat archery as well;
Water Bearers and Cheering Populace in garb are welcome!
Arts & Sciences Activities:
"Warrior's Arts & Ladies' Favors" An A&S display open to all who
wouldst show their art
The Dayboard:
A day board will be provided to participants by Haus Wulfshaven
Fees:
Site fee is by donation, Several Knights have stepped forward and will
pay the surcharge for all non-members who attend.
Site:
The Christ the King Church
1930 Brookdale Road
Baltimore, MD 21244
On the west side of Baltimore, exit 17, go west from the I-695
beltway onto Security Square Blvd. Continue west about 1 mile,
passing Security Square Mall, then crossing over Rolling Road. Once
past Rolling Road, turn left at the second pass-through onto the
first side street, Brookdale Road. As soon as you are in the side
street, the church is on your right.
